Carbon nanotube polyimide nanocomposite material has been developed. This material can be applited to mode-lockers for fiber and solid state lasers with high controllability and reproducibility. This material can be fabricated into nonlinear optical waveguide devices.
Layered x-couplers and three-dimensional devices are fabricated in glass using femtosecond pulses from an extended cavity oscillator. Mode analysis confirms the devices are single-mode. A determination of waveguide loss is performed by Fabry-Perot measurement.
